The width of a rectangular rug is 4 1/4 inches longer than twice its length. If the perimeter of the rug is 56 1/2 inches, which
olga_2 [115]

The question requires calculating the perimeter of the rectangular r ug

The equation which represent the situation is 113/2 = 6x + 34/4 and length is 8 inches and width is 20 1/4 inches

Given:

let

length of the rectangular r ug = x inches

Width of a rectangular r ug = <em>(2x + 4 1/4) inches</em>

Perimeter of the r ug = 56 1/2 inches

<em>Perimeter of the r ug = 2(length + width)</em>

56 1/2 = 2{x + (2x + 4 1/4)

113/2 = 2(x + 2x + 17/4)

113/2 = 2(3x + 17/4)

113/2 = 6x + 34/4

113/2 - 34/4 = 6x

(226-34) / 4 = 6x

192/4 = 6x

48 = 6x

divide both sides by 6

x = 48/6

x = 8 inches

So,

length of the rectangular r ug = x inches

= 8 inches

Width of a rectangular r ug = (2x + 4 1/4) inches

= 2(8) + 4 1/4

= 16 + 4 1/4

= 20 1/4 inches

Therefore, the equation which represent the situation is 113/2 = 6x + 34/4 and length is 8 inches and width is 20 1/4 inches

The town of madison has a population of 25,000. The population is increasing by a factor of 1.12 each year. Write a function tha
GaryK [48]
<h3>The population P(t) at the end of year t is   P(t)   = 25,000 \times (1.12)^t</h3>

Step-by-step explanation:

The initial population of town of Madison = 25,000

The rate at which the population is increasing = 1.12 times

So, the increase in population first year  :

( the initial population)  x (1.12)^1  = 1.12 x ( 25,000)  

= 28,000

So, the population at the end of first year = 28,000

Similarly, the increase in population second year  :

( the initial population)  x (1.12)²  =  ( 25,000)   x (1.12)²

= 31,360

So, the population at the end of second year =31,360

Now, to calculate the population in t years from now:

The population P(t) at the end of year t is

P(t)   = 25,000 \times (1.12)^t
